Market Overview
Gastroretentive drug delivery systems encompass a range of dosage forms including floating tablets, hydrodynamically balanced systems, expandable devices, and mucoadhesive formulations designed to prolong gastric retention. These technologies are particularly valuable for drugs with narrow absorption windows in the upper gastrointestinal tract, enabling enhanced bioavailability and more predictable pharmacokinetic profiles. The market spans multiple therapeutic areas including cardiovascular, CNS, gastrointestinal, and metabolic disorders.
- •Applications span BCS Class II and IV drugs where solubility and bioavailability are critical challenges
- •Formulation platforms include floating, swelling, mucoadhesive, high-density, and unfolding systems
- •Strong clinical rationale supports use in diseases requiring sustained plasma concentration profiles
Growth Drivers
The rising global burden of chronic lifestyle diseases and the expanding elderly demographic are generating sustained demand for controlled-release formulations. Advances in polymeric biomaterials and 3D printing technologies are enabling more precise and reliable gastric retention mechanisms. Additionally, the patent cliff for numerous blockbuster drugs has intensified focus on formulation differentiation through novel delivery technologies.
- •Increasing prevalence of diabetes, cardiovascular disease, and CNS disorders requiring long-term therapy
- •Technological innovations in superporous hydrogels and gastroretentive polymers enhancing system performance
- •Patent expiration wave driving formulation innovation to extend product lifecycles and differentiation
Segmentation and Regional Analysis
The market is segmented by technology type, with floating systems, bioadhesive systems, and expanding systems representing major platform categories. Therapeutically, gastrointestinal, cardiovascular, and CNS applications dominate demand. Geographically, North America leads due to established pharmaceutical R&D infrastructure and favorable regulatory pathways for novel delivery systems, while Asia-Pacific represents the fastest-growing region driven by expanding generic manufacturing capacity and rising healthcare access.
- •North America holds the largest market share, supported by FDA familiarity with gastroretentive pathway approvals
- •Asia-Pacific is the fastest-growing region, led by India and China's expanding pharmaceutical formulation sectors
- •Europe represents a mature market with strong regulatory frameworks under the EMA's centralized approval process
Trends and Outlook
What are the recent trends and outlook?
The market is moving toward more sophisticated gastroretentive mechanisms integrating stimuli-responsive polymers and patient-centric design principles. Regulatory agencies are refining bioequivalence guidance for gastroretentive products, which will shape future development strategies. Integration with digital health platforms and the exploration of gastroretentive delivery for larger biomolecules represent emerging frontiers with potential to expand the addressable market.
- •Growing adoption of 3D-printed gastroretentive dosage forms enabling dose customization and complex release profiles
- •Increased R&D focus on gastroretentive delivery for peptide and protein therapeutics to improve oral bioavailability
- •Mergers, acquisitions, and strategic partnerships accelerating as companies seek proprietary gastroretentive platform technologies
